The classic story of American animation, the traditional section of superheroes saving the general public. Regardless of the content of the story, what impressed me the most about the film was the reflection of real life.

The influence of a family of origin on a person is latent. Both are alien lifeforms, one has superpowers, the other has superintelligence, but they still go to two different extremes. The root cause must be the growth environment. At the beginning of their growth, the environment of the two people was two extremes, which is the great contrast brought by the original family. Therefore, the original family is undoubtedly the most powerful hand in the process of shaping the characters of the two protagonists. Positive and negative extremes.

In addition, as a metroman from a superior background, he has his own ideas, an independent personality, and a clear understanding of life and the future, which is why he has suspended animation in exchange for the life of his dreams. On the other hand, magmind never understood what he was after. After defeating metroman, there is no goal anymore, so the stupid idea of ​​creating an opponent appears. Even if he becomes the new superhero of the city in the end, he is just following the steps of metroman, and he does not have the future he desires.

The influence of the family of origin is not all bad, but I personally think that if you want to have a clearer understanding of yourself, become a truly independent individual, and understand the pursuit of inner values, then cutting off the connection with the family of origin must be impossible.
